Can the structure supporting a chair support a house? Would a house stand up with cork or cardboard walls? In this workshop you are invited to experiment with structures and covering pieces based on the work of Jean Prouvé and Charlotte Perriand to create furniture and small living spaces. Think, choose, combine and experiment with all the possibilities offered by these ingenious, simple elements that revolutionised 20th-century architecture and design and still have much to contribute today in your hands. It is in your hands. Jocs de construcció is a series of three workshops combining play and creation to discover the basics of disciplines linked to construction, such as architecture, design, engineering and urban planning. Recommended for families with children aged 5 and over.
